警翼日期恢复出厂设置?一次真实救援的复盘
你有没有遇到过这种情况——突然黑屏,等再开机时所有录像日期都跳回2000年1月1日?上周一个巡警队的老张就碰上了,他拎着警翼DSJ-8H冲到我这,边抹汗边说:“昨天拍的打架斗殴,时间全乱了,证据链断了怎么办?” www.fixhdd.cn
先别慌。这问题其实挺典型的。警翼日期恢复出厂设置 这个现象,根本原因八成不是电池掉电那么简单。我拆过几十台警翼,内部有一颗纽扣电池专门维持RTC(实时时钟),断电后日期会丢失,但通常只会复位到固件默认的2016年或2017年。如果直接跳回2000年,那多半是—— www.fixhdd.cn
等一下,我插个话。 www.fixhdd.cn
去年处理过一个类似案例,也是警翼,但型号是DSJ-6W。那台机子日期反复回滚,用户自己刷了第三方固件,结果彻底坏了。后来我用技王数据恢复的底层镜像工具,硬是把视频流里的时间戳提取出来,结合文件创建时间重新拼接了时间轴。但那是极端情况,大部分时候不用这么复杂。
www.fixhdd.cn
排查三步:先看硬件,再查软件,判断数据
第一步:换纽扣电池 + 冷启动
老张这台是DSJ-8H,我直接开壳。警翼的电池仓设计有点反人类——纽扣电池压在主板下面,需要拆6颗螺丝。换上一颗新的CR2032,装回后按住电源键15秒强制放电,再插充电器开机。你猜怎么着?日期变成了2016-01-01。这就对了,说明主板时钟电路没问题,只是旧电池没电了。 技王数据恢复
但注意! 换电池前一定先备份视频文件,因为有概率在断电后主控重新索引文件系统,把录制的文件时间戳覆盖成错误值。我遇到过换电池后MP4的元数据被重写的案例,连专业工具都救不回来。操作顺序:
1. 通过USB线把原视频拷贝到电脑;
2. 再用读卡器把TF卡全盘镜像(推荐用WinHex或者dd);
3. 换电池。 www.fixhdd.cn
细节说明:为什么日期会变成2000年?
很多警翼的主控芯片(比如安霸A12)在RTC完全断电后,固件读取的初始时间戳是UNIX时间戳0对应的1970年,但显示时自动加了30年偏差——这是厂商为了防时间戳溢出搞的trick。看到的2000年其实是1970+30。但有些早期固件没加偏移,就会显示1970,甚至1969。别被数字吓到,逻辑是一样的。 www.fixhdd.cn
第二步:检查固件设置里的自动同步功能
换完电池后,我进菜单查看“系统设置 - 日期时间”。发现一个坑:老张之前开启了“自动校准”功能,但这个功能依赖于GPS信号。警翼DSJ-8H内置了GPS模块,如果搜星失败,它会一直等待,导致每次开机日期都不更新。,在无GPS环境的室内,请关闭自动同步,手动设置当前时间。 技王数据恢复
还有更隐蔽的Bug:有些批次的警翼在固件v2.1.4里,如果TF卡剩余空间小于100MB,系统会强制重置日期到出厂值。我遇到过三次,都是因为用户录满了没及时清理。这属于固件逻辑缺陷,只能升级固件解决,但升级前必须备份数据。
说个题外话,那次我处理完老张的机子后,顺手把修复方法写成了备忘录。后来技王数据恢复的网站转载了,我还在他们群里当了几次技术顾问。其实很多工程师不愿意分享这种细节,怕砸饭碗——但我觉得把经验公开,大家少走弯路,比我单子多更有意思。
案例分析:两种不同症状的“日期恢复出厂设置”
我这里整理两个典型case,一个简单一个复杂,方便你对照。
案例A:只回退到2016年,录像时间戳全对
症状: 开机显示2016-01-01,但播放已录视频时,视频里的时间水印是正确的(比如2024-05-12)。
判断: RTC电池耗尽,但系统在录制时使用了GPS或NTP服务器的时间源,视频本身没受影响。只需换电池,手动设置时间即可。
操作: 换CR2032,关掉自动同步,设当前时间。不用恢复数据。
案例B:全部文件的时间变成2000年,且水印跟着变
症状: 新录的视频水印直接显示2000-01-01,之前的历史录像水印也变成了2000年(被覆盖了)。
判断: 固件或主控在异常关机后重置了系统时间,并且写文件时强制把录像元数据的时间戳覆盖为系统当前错误时间。这种情况常见于电池彻底耗光后,机子自动关机前没有进行正常文件系统关闭,导致元数据损坏。
解法: 这时候靠换电池没用,因为文件已经写错了。需要先用技王数据恢复的专用工具(或者HxD、Stellar Phoenix等)分析MP4的moov atom,如果时间偏移量是固定的(比如都是减了8760天),可以批量修正。但更稳妥的是提取原始码流,重新封装,时间戳从文件名里的数字推算——警翼的文件命名规则是“YYMMDD_HHMMSS_xxx”,如果文件名没被篡改,可以用日期字符串恢复。注意操作前必须做全盘镜像。
核心操作步骤(建议存好)
- 不要开机! 先取出TF卡,使用读卡器连接电脑,用数据恢复软件(如Recuva或R-Studio)全盘扫描,避免主控再次写入错误时间。
- 复制所有原始文件到安全文件夹,文件属性中不要修改任何内容。
- 查看文件修改时间与文件名的日期是否一致。如果文件名是真实日期,那么视频水印即使错了也可以靠后期合成恢复。
- 更换内置纽扣电池(型号CR2032,注意正负极),装回后按住电源键15秒放电,然后充电开机。
- 进入菜单手动设置日期时间,关闭自动同步(除非你确定GPS信号稳定)。
- 测试录制一段新视频,确认时间水印正确后,再将旧视频用专业工具修复时间戳(如果水印错误)。
注意事项与避坑
- 不要尝试格式化TF卡。 我见过有人觉得“日期乱了格式化一下就好了”,结果所有证据全部消失,且格式化后的低格操作把文件系统彻底重建,专业恢复难度几何级上升。
- 不要用手机充电器给充电。 警翼的充电管理芯片很敏感,非原装充电器可能导致电压不稳,造成RTC数据丢失频率增加。
- 定期更换纽扣电池,建议每两年换一次,即使没有故障。因为电池漏液会腐蚀主板延时电路,直接造成日期永久性跳变,那时候就只能换主板了。
- 如果出现“日期恢复出厂设置”+“无法开机”+“充电灯不亮”,大概率是电源管理IC烧了,和RTC无关,直接送修。
关于“警翼日期恢复出厂设置”问题的最终判断
总结一下:遇到这个关键词问题——警翼日期恢复出厂设置——第一反应应该是RTC电池,第二反应是固件bug,第三才是数据损坏。绝大多数用户只需要换电池+手动设时间就能解决。如果水印已经乱了,那就要走数据修复流程,而且越快动手越好,因为主控越读写,原始时间信息越容易被覆盖。
啰嗦一句,别信网上那些“用XX软件一键修复日期”的广告,我拆开看过好几个所谓灰解工具,其实就是改系统注册表,根本没用。真要救数据,踏踏实实做全盘镜像,再逐个文件比对时间戳。经验多了以后,扫描一个64G卡,手动修100条视频时间戳大概需要两小时——比瞎折腾靠谱多了。

老张那台完美解决,视频时间全部归位。他后来送了我一面锦旗,写着“时间修复师”。哈哈,这title比工程师好听。行了,就说这么多,下次遇到警翼日期恢复出厂设置,按这个思路来,大概率不翻车。